When I boot Midi Control Center , it asks me to update to a newer version . When I click OK , there's a dialog box saying that the updater tool is missing .

Any idea why ? and how can I install that updater tool ?

I own the Keylab 88 and am running on Mac OS X 10.11 ( El Capitain ) on a Macbook Pro

I guess the quickest way to solve it is to download the latest version of the MCC:
http://downloads.arturia.com/extra/mcc/MIDI_Control_Center_1_6_1_14.pkg

Which you can find in the Support, Downloads page:
https://www.arturia.com/support/updates&manuals#mccu-1388700969

That should "fix" it, if not, it's best to contact Support.
